OOOOOOOOOOOOOOOOOOOO OOOOOOOOOOOOOOOOOOOO
Total Revenue LTM
$186,551
P50 Revenue LTM
$183,486
Actual to P50 Revenue LTM
+1.67%
- 5,000
- 4,642
- 103%
Clean Choice Energy
Summary
- ID
- Offtaker Type
- State
- Development Stage
- SC102
- Behind the Meter
- MD
- Operational
- 5,000
- 4,642
- 103%
SREC Trade
Summary
- ID
- Offtaker Type
- State
- Development Stage
- SC102
- Behind the Meter
- MD
- Operational
- 5,000
- 4,642
- 103%
Clean Choice Energy
Summary
- ID
- Offtaker Type
- State
- Development Stage
- SC102
- Behind the Meter
- MD
- Operational